表格设置时间进度显示:提升Excel数据可视化效果
在日常工作中,我们经常需要使用Excel来管理项目进度或时间相关的数据。表格设置时间进度显示不仅能够直观地展示项目的完成情况,还能帮助团队成员更好地把握时间节点。本文将详细介绍如何在Excel中实现表格设置时间进度显示,让您的数据更加生动形象。
使用条件格式实现基础进度显示
Excel的条件格式功能是实现表格设置时间进度显示的基础方法。通过设置数据条,我们可以快速创建简单的进度条效果。具体操作步骤如下:
选择需要显示进度的单元格范围,在”开始”选项卡中找到”条件格式”按钮。点击”数据条”,选择合适的颜色方案。Excel会根据单元格中的数值自动生成相应长度的进度条。您可以根据需要调整颜色、渐变效果等,使进度条更加美观。
对于时间类数据,我们可以使用公式将日期转换为百分比,再应用条件格式。例如,使用=(TODAY()-开始日期)/(结束日期-开始日期)公式计算项目进度,然后对结果应用数据条格式。这样就能直观地展示项目的时间进度。
利用图表功能创建高级进度显示
对于需要更复杂、更精美的进度显示效果,可以考虑使用Excel的图表功能。堆积条形图是一个不错的选择,可以同时显示已完成和未完成的部分。操作步骤如下:
准备数据:在表格中列出项目名称、已完成进度和剩余进度。选择数据范围,插入堆积条形图。调整图表样式,将已完成部分设置为醒目的颜色,未完成部分设置为浅色或透明。添加数据标签,显示具体的进度百分比。
通过这种方式,我们可以创建出既美观又信息丰富的时间进度显示图表。对于需要跟踪多个项目或任务的情况,这种方法尤其有效。
使用sparkline函数创建内嵌迷你图表
Excel的sparkline函数可以在单个单元格内创建迷你图表,非常适合用于表格设置时间进度显示。这种方法既节省空间,又能提供直观的进度信息。具体步骤如下:
在目标单元格中输入公式:=SPARKLINE(A1,{“charttype”,”bar”;”max”,100;”color1″,”#00B050″;”empty”,”#E7E6E6″})。其中A1为进度值所在的单元格,可以根据实际情况调整。这个公式会创建一个迷你条形图,绿色部分表示完成进度,灰色部分表示未完成部分。
使用sparkline函数的优势在于,它可以轻松地嵌入到现有的表格中,不会破坏原有的布局。同时,当数据更新时,迷你图表也会自动更新,保持实时性。
结合VBA宏实现动态进度更新
对于需要频繁更新或自动计算进度的情况,可以考虑使用VBA宏来实现表格设置时间进度显示的自动化。通过编写简单的VBA代码,我们可以实现以下功能:
自动计算当前日期与项目开始、结束日期之间的关系,更新进度百分比。根据进度百分比自动调整条件格式或图表。设置定时触发器,定期刷新进度显示。这样,我们就可以创建一个动态的、实时更新的进度显示系统。
对于大型项目或需要多人协作的情况,使用专业的项目管理工具可能更为合适。ONES研发管理平台提供了强大的项目进度管理功能,可以更好地满足复杂项目的需求。它不仅能自动计算和显示项目进度,还能提供团队协作、资源分配等综合功能,是Excel表格设置时间进度显示的升级选择。
优化表格设置时间进度显示的实用技巧
在实际应用中,我们还可以通过以下技巧来优化表格设置时间进度显示的效果:使用颜色编码:根据进度设置不同的颜色,如绿色表示正常进行,黄色表示需要注意,红色表示落后。这样可以快速识别需要关注的项目。
添加交互式元素:利用Excel的表单控件,如滑块或下拉菜单,允许用户直接在表格中调整进度。这种交互式的设计可以提高数据录入的效率和准确性。结合注释和数据验证:为关键单元格添加注释,提供进度更新的指导。使用数据验证功能,确保输入的进度数据在合理范围内,避免错误。
表格设置时间进度显示是提高工作效率和项目可视化的有效方法。通过本文介绍的各种技巧,您可以根据具体需求选择合适的方式,创建出既美观又实用的进度显示效果。无论是简单的条件格式,还是复杂的VBA宏,Excel都为我们提供了丰富的工具来实现这一目标。掌握这些技能,将帮助您更好地管理项目进度,提高工作效率。







































